Drama Digest:

Jeon Seong Ki is a dating coach who excels at stirring up controversy. Cha Soo Bin poses as a newcomer actress while actually working as an entertainment reporter. She plays the role of someone who needs assistance on her path to fame while really searching for juicy details. Jeon Seong Ki discovers genuine love as a result of the procedure, nevertheless.

In-Depth Analysis:

Seong Ki is a master at stirring up controversy. He was hired by an agency to assist in fabricating a scandal involving their up-and-coming actor, Nam Teil, and a rising star, Sun Mi, in order for Nam Teil to receive the attention they desire. Soo Bin is a journalist who disguises herself as a new actress in order to find a scandal to write about. Sun Mi was the subject of her assignment. Seong Ki and Soo Bin’s relationships grew increasingly complicated as their careers interfered with one another. Star Power:

The lead actors in this web drama are Kim Hee Chul, a member of Super Junior, and Moon Ga Young, an actress who most recently gained notoriety for her role in “True Beauty.”

Overall Opinion:

It’s soft and cozy. the exact opposite of what is claimed. Given that this is a brief web drama, the plot is pretty thin. But after seeing the first nine episodes, the conclusion comes as quite a shock. The story has numerous plot holes, but given how it ends, they all make sense.
